How Our Rental Property Water Damage Restoration Process Works
Our team follows a proven process to ensure your rental property is restored to its original condition. We’ll start by assessing the damage, identifying the source of the water, and developing a customized restoration plan. We’ll then use our state-of-the-art equipment to extract water, dry the affected areas, and restore your property to its original condition.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a certified technician to assess the damage and develop a customized restoration plan. This includes identifying the source of the water, determining the extent of the damage, and estimating the cost of the restoration.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use our powerful pumps and vacuums to extract as much water as possible from the affected areas. This helps prevent further damage and reduces the risk of mold and mildew grow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use our state-of-the-art drying equipment to remove excess moisture from the affected areas. This includes using dehumidifiers, fans, and air movers to speed up the drying process.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
We’ll thoroughly clean and disinfect all affected areas, including walls, floors, and surfaces. This helps prevent the growth of mold and mildew and ensures your rental property is safe and healthy for your tenants.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
We’ll work with you to restore your rental property to its original condition. This may include repairing or replacing damaged walls, floors, and surfaces, as well as installing new fixtures and appliances.

Warning Signs You Need Rental Property Water Damage Restoration
Don’t ignore these warning signs, which can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ars and prevent bigger problems down the road.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show hidden water damage. If you notice musty smells in your rental property, it’s time to call us.
Warped or Buckled Floors
Warped or buckled floors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your floors, it’s essential to investigate further.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a more significant issue. If you notice any water stains, it’s crucial to address the problem before it gets worse.
Increased Humidity or Moisture
Increased humidity or moisture can lead to mold and mildew growth. If you notice any changes in your rental property’s humidity levels, it’s time to call us.
Leaks or Water Damage Under Appliances
Leaks or water damage under appliances can be a sign of a more significant issue. If you notice any water damage or leaks, it’s essential to investigate further.
Water Damage Behind Walls or in Attics
Water damage behind walls or in attics can be hidden from view. If you notice any signs of water damage, it’s crucial to investigate further.

Rental Property Water Damage Restoration Cost in Needham, MA
The cost of rental property water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a customized estimate based on your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of the affected area, severity of the damage, and equipment needed. |
| Cleaning and dis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Size of the affected area, type of surfaces, and level of contamination. |
| Restoration and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the affected area, type of materials, and level of damage. |
| Equipment rental and labor | $500 – $2,000 |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s. |

Q: How do I prevent water damage in my rental property?
A: Preventing water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ections. Check your pipes, appliances, and roof regularly for signs of leaks or damage. Consider installing a water leak detection system to alert you to potential issues before they become major problems.
